Output fafbb31f944c3c676c22a97bcc0281c142d853c9b23504d9a91d29d42aec77b8:75

value
21458
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2657d00a1dde56b2f72582e2fc2b08d1a9ed18a263d580a4ddf2e20450fb63f6
address
bc1pyetaqzsamett9ae9st30c2cg6x576x9zv02cpfxa7t3qg58mv0mqrjcqz9
transaction
fafbb31f944c3c676c22a97bcc0281c142d853c9b23504d9a91d29d42aec77b8
spent
true